INIS Update: Changes to Evidence of Finance requirements for Non-EEA Students

Posted on

01/09/2016

With effect from 1st September 2016, the immigration service (INIS) has announced changes regarding evidence of finances for all Non EEA students on first registration:

Visa required students who obtained a study visa to enter to Ireland will no longer be obliged to present evidence of finance.

There are also new options for non visa required students which include foreign bank statements or a pre-paid credit or debit card with a verification of the amount in credit.
